Я все еще новичок в Linux, но для моего университетского проекта мне пришлось арендовать vps. Когда я получил свой vps, бесплатный -m показывает, что он уже использует 175 МБ 2 ГБ. Я хотел спросить, это нормально? Google показывает мне, что чистая установка Ubuntu (сервера) занимает всего 40-50 мегабайт памяти, но моя система уже использует 175 Мб, и я до сих пор ничего не сделал с ней. (когда я сделал apt-get update и apt-get upgrade, мое использование возросло до 230 Мб, но я думаю, что это нормально для менеджера пакетов)
Я использую Ubuntu 12.0.4, и вот мой free -m
:
total used free shared buffers cached
Mem: 2016 203 1813 0 12 155
-/+ buffers/cache: 34 1981
Swap: 509 0 509
и вот мои top
: http://pastie.org/8610355
и вот lsmod
:
Module Size Used by
psmouse 82769 0
serio_raw 13031 0
coretemp 13324 0
ppdev 12849 0
vmw_balloon 12700 0
microcode 18433 0
i2c_piix4 13227 0
vmwgfx 115982 0
ttm 76149 1 vmwgfx
drm 233935 2 vmwgfx,ttm
parport_pc 27612 1
shpchp 32265 0
mac_hid 13077 0
lp 17455 0
parport 40930 3 ppdev,parport_pc,lp
floppy 60183 0
e1000 106020 0
mptspi 22474 2
mptscsih 39532 1 mptspi
mptbase 96852 2 mptspi,mptscsih
Спасибо за любую помощь и прояснение некоторых недоразумений.
100 МБ из 2 ГБ ОЗУ - это около 5% использования - вероятно, было бы хорошо, даже если бы он использовал 90% - даже если бы он был 100%, он должен использовать любое доступное пространство подкачки
Сами десктопные среды используют до 500 Мб (½ Гб) , и любые работающие программы также используют его.
Это должно быть хорошо - не беспокойся об этом
Когда я складываю цифры lsmod
82,769
13,031
13,324
12,849
12,700
18 433
13 227
115 982
76 149
233 935
27 612
32,265
13,077
17,455
40,930
60,183
106,020
22,474
39,532
96,852
Я получаю 1 048 799 байт используемой оперативной памяти.
Если бы вы могли отредактировать свой вопрос, чтобы он отображал ваш источник на обычном потреблении оперативной памяти Ubuntu Server 12.04, я мог бы убедиться в этом, но использование 1 ГБ ОЗУ очень нормально для моих серверов в состоянии покоя.